LOCATION

Wimbledon hosts the world famous tennis tournament, commonly known as “Wimbledon”, which is the oldest tennis tournament in the world and is widely considered the most prestigious. Held at The All England Club since 1877, it attracts over 490,000 to the area over the “Wimbledon” fortnight. Southfields tube station, located opposite the subject property is the closest transport hub to The All England Club.

Wimbledon is situated in the London Borough of Merton and lies 9 miles (14 km) south west of Central London. An attractive and affluent suburb, Wimbledon has established itself as a favoured retail and office location within an area of highly sought after residential property.

Southfields underground station is the primary public transport mode for the ‘All England’ Championships. Its is situated on the District Line which serves West London, Victoria and the city. The London Underground serves 1.265bn passengers per year with 208 million unsing the District Line, which is the busiest of the sub-surface lines.

Wimbledon mainline station provides frequent train services to London (Waterloo and Victoria) with a fastest journey time of under 20 minutes. In addition, Wimbledon is connected to the London Underground via South Wimbledon being con-nected to the Northern Line, there are also numerous bus services which serve the surrounding area.

Wimbledon has excellent communications lying 3 miles (5km) east of the A3 which provides direct access to the M25 (Junction 10) which is approximately 14 miles (22 km) to the south west. The South Circular (A205) lies 2.5 miles (4 km) to the north which connects all the south London Boroughs.

RETAILING IN WIMBLEDON

Wimbledon ‘town’ is home to the principal retailing in Wimbledon, the street is dominated with department stores and key fashion multiples, with representation from Debenhams, Marks and Spencers, H&M, Next, River Island, Top Shop/Top Man and non-fashion multiples including Argos, Waterstones and WH Smith.

The Village is home to boutique fashion retailers, high end convenience stores and a number of restaurants and coffee houses. The Village offers an affluent shopping experience with fashion retailers such as Petit Bateau, The Kooples, LK Bennett and Molton Brown. Restaurants in the area include Carluccio’s, Café Rouge, Paul, Aubaine and Le Pain Quotidien.

Anecdotally we understand M&S have been seeking representation here for in excess of 10 years.

SITUATION

The subject property is strategically located fronting onto Wimbledon Park Road close to the junction of Replingham Road and August Road. Southfields London Underground Station is located at the same junction, which means the subject property benefits from high levels of footfall due to the high number of commutes using the station to commute to central London.

The All England Club, which host “Wimbledon” tennis tournament each year is located 0.7 miles to the south of the property. Central Wimbledon is located approximately 2 miles to the south of the property.

Marks and Spencer was established in 1894 and now operates from over 798 stores across the UK ranging from out of town formats as well as standalone Simply Food store formats.

The company employs over 85,000 people across 54 countries worldwide and reported a total turnover in excess of £10.3 billion in the year to April 2014.

Food sales now account for almost 50% of the company’s total turnover, amounting to revenue of £5.1 billion.

Marks and Spencer Plc financial results for the last three years are summarised below:

Marks and Spencer Plc 29/03/2014 30/03/2013 31/03/2012 £’000 £’000 £’000

Sales Turnover £10,309,700 £10,026,800 £9,934,300

Pre-Tax Profit £580,400 £564,300 £568,000

Net Worth £4,384,000 £4,375,000 £4,787,800

The Gym Group was founded in 2008 by John Treharne, a former England squash player, who has a successful history in the gym business. He opened his first health club chain, Dragons Health Clubs, in 1991, building the business to a total of 22 clubs. He floated the company in 1997, and in 2000 he and his investors sold it on. He then spent time lending his expertise to premium gym chain Esporta, before concentrating on the launch of The Gym Group.

Within the first three years The Gym Group opened 20 gyms and now operate over 38 gyms nationwide, with 109 employees and an increasing pipeline.

The Gym Group has been funded and supported, since inception in 2008, by Bridges Ventures who have committed £17.5 million to the business. Bridges has £275 million under management and has a 10 year track record in investing successfully to achieve social and environmental goals as well as delivering substantial financial returns.
